When I am ready to mix, I have- lets say 25 MIDI tracks and 25 Audio tracks. When go to Console view, it showing MIDI and Audio tracks mixed together in Sonar 5. In my Logic 5 I can have Audio Only window, and this is what I am looking to make in Sonar ans I only use Sonar now. It is very hard to mix when you have all the MIDI tracks between Audio track and have to scroll thru 50 tracks to find that one track that playing at a moment. Anyone knows any way to make the Console (mixer) view Audio Only? Thamk you.

Re: How to get rid of MIDI tracks in Console view?

Ok- I know now. In Console view click on a track, then press M. It will open the window where you can select midi or audio tracks to be displayed. One thing I did not try yet is to open that window with mouse, not using keyboard shortcut. Any ideas?
